Skip to content

Commit 145ea33

Browse files
authored
fix(types): change types for SubMenu and ButtonProps (#3723)
1 parent a6e779c commit 145ea33

1 file changed

Lines changed: 9 additions & 9 deletions

File tree

globals.d.ts

Lines changed: 9 additions & 9 deletions
Original file line numberDiff line numberDiff line change
@@ -756,11 +756,11 @@ declare namespace Spicetify {
756756
/**
757757
* Add an item to sub items list
758758
*/
759-
addItem(item: Item);
759+
addItem(item: Item): void;
760760
/**
761761
* Remove an item from sub items list
762762
*/
763-
removeItem(item: Item);
763+
removeItem(item: Item): void;
764764
/**
765765
* SubMenu is only available in Profile menu when method "register" is called.
766766
*/
@@ -1696,13 +1696,13 @@ declare namespace Spicetify {
16961696
* Values from the colorSet will be pasted into the CSS.
16971697
*/
16981698
UNSAFE_colorSet?: ColorSetBody;
1699-
onClick?: (event: MouseEvent<HTMLButtonElement>) => void;
1700-
onMouseEnter?: (event: MouseEvent<HTMLButtonElement>) => void;
1701-
onMouseLeave?: (event: MouseEvent<HTMLButtonElement>) => void;
1702-
onMouseDown?: (event: MouseEvent<HTMLButtonElement>) => void;
1703-
onMouseUp?: (event: MouseEvent<HTMLButtonElement>) => void;
1704-
onFocus?: (event: FocusEvent<HTMLButtonElement>) => void;
1705-
onBlur?: (event: FocusEvent<HTMLButtonElement>) => void;
1699+
onClick?: (event: React.MouseEvent<HTMLButtonElement>) => void;
1700+
onMouseEnter?: (event: React.MouseEvent<HTMLButtonElement>) => void;
1701+
onMouseLeave?: (event: React.MouseEvent<HTMLButtonElement>) => void;
1702+
onMouseDown?: (event: React.MouseEvent<HTMLButtonElement>) => void;
1703+
onMouseUp?: (event: React.MouseEvent<HTMLButtonElement>) => void;
1704+
onFocus?: (event: React.FocusEvent<HTMLButtonElement>) => void;
1705+
onBlur?: (event: React.FocusEvent<HTMLButtonElement>) => void;
17061706
};
17071707
/**
17081708
* Generic context menu provider

0 commit comments

Comments
 (0)